It’s important to us that our new colleagues feel supported in their roles and can learn from each other. That’s why we offer mentorship through our buddy system.
We’re a 24/7 business and our working patterns adapt to our customers’ needs. Worklife is our flexible working policy that gives colleagues the option for part-time working, a 4-day compressed week, or to job share if it’s in the best interests of everyone.
Here’s what to expect at each stage of the application process. This can change depending on the role you’ve applied to. If you need any reasonable adjustments made at any stage, let us know and we can help.
Fill in our short application form and hit submit.
We’ll invite you to take part in an online assessment. This could be before or after your interview.
We’ll invite you to an in-person assessment centre or an interview. This process may differ depending on the role you’ve applied to.
After we’ve decided, we’ll be in touch. If you’ve been successful, we’ll officially invite you to join the team and let you know the next steps.
